Method for preparing fibrin ferment-chitosan self-assembly nano particle and use thereof

The invention relates to a method for preparing thrombin-chitosan self-assembly nano particles and application thereof. The method comprises: adding chitosan into an acetic acid aqueous solution to form a chitosan solution; adding thrombin into a buffer solution to form a thrombin solution; uniformly mixing the thrombin solution and the chitosan solution, adding a crosslinking agent for stirring, pouring the mixture into liquid paraffin for stirring, adding a dispersant, and performing emulsification; and adding the crosslinking agent for crosslinking reaction through water bath, performing filtration and acetone washing, using ethanol for washing and dehydration, and finally performing vacuum drying to obtain the thrombin-chitosan self-assembly nano particles. The method feeds the thrombin and the chitosan according to proportion to prepare thrombin-chitosan which is self-assembled into nano particles for the first time, maintains the stability of the thrombin of the thrombin-chitosan self-assembly nano particles, and gives better play to the comprehensive hemostatic effect of the thrombin and the chitosan of the thrombin-chitosan self-assembly nano particles. The method can be widely applied to tissue hemostasis, tissue sealing and tissue adhesion in the surgical fields such as general surgery, orthopaedics, heat and chest surgery, neurosurgery and gynaecology and obstetrics.

Automatic control method for achieving optimal initial-pressure operation of heat-supply units

The invention discloses an automatic control method for achieving optimal initial-pressure operation of heat-supply units. By modifying a coordinated control system, the method achieves optimal initial-pressure automatic control operation of heat-supply units under all operating conditions; according to the automatic control method, by real-time back pressures and real-time heat supplying, power variations corresponding to a standard operating condition are calculated and then subjected to addition operation with load commands, and after that, the operated power variations are used as new load commands of optimal initial-pressure functions, and initial-pressure values corresponding to the new load commands are calculated and output again. The method can achieve optimal initial-pressure automatic control operation of heat-supply units under all operating conditions. At the external conditions of spontaneous environment-temperature variations and requirement changes of heat consumers, the method can ensure that the units maintain operating around economic efficiency points. Because only the testing cost of field performance is involved, the method is low in investment cost, brings extremely considerable economic and environmental protection benefits to heat supply, industrial heat supply and units with both heat supply and industrial heat supply, and has a wide popularization effect.

Building external wall heat insulation structural system and safety degree evaluation method thereof

The invention discloses a building external wall heat insulation structural system and a safety degree evaluation method thereof. The building external wall heat insulation structural system and the safety degree evaluation method thereof aim to solve the problems that concentrated thermal bridge is generated because of a connecting piece, and the life of the building wall body is short. The structure of the building external wall heat insulation structural system comprises a concrete pavement, a load-bearing structural wall, a heat insulation layer, a positioning cushion block and a connecting component. The connecting component comprises a steel wire mesh sheet and a connecting piece fixed to the steel wire mesh sheet, the connecting piece penetrates through the heat insulation layer and is fixed to the structural wall and the concrete pavement, and the positioning cushion block is used for fixing the heat insulation layer and the steel wire mesh sheet to form a steel wire mesh frame plate. According to the building external wall heat insulation structural system and the safety degree evaluation method thereof, the method for evaluating the safety degree of the building external wall heat insulation system for the first time is provided, a heat insulation wall face with the appropriate thickness is selected to be put into use according to a result calculated through the method, and moisture condensation caused by concentrated thermal bridge of the connecting piece can be effectively overcome.

Phase change heat storage type solar instant-heating heat pump system

The invention provides a phase change heat storage type solar instant-heating heat pump system, which is characterized by being used for providing stable hot water for a user, and comprising an electrical heating unit, a heat storing and heating unit, a solar heating unit, a heat pump heating unit, a signal measuring unit, a protecting unit, and a control unit. The electrical heating unit comprises a water tank for storing water, a safety valve arranged on the top part of the water tank, an electrical heater arranged in the water tank, an electromagnetic valve arranged on a water inlet pipeline of the water tank, and a current equalizer arranged on a water inlet in the water tank; the heat storing and heating unit comprises multiple heat storing material layers; the solar heating unit comprises a solar heat collector; the heat pump heating unit comprises a compressor, a condenser, a dry filter, a throttling part and an evaporator connected sequentially; the signal measuring unit comprises multiple temperature sensors distributed on a wall of the water tank along an extending direction of the water tank, a water level meter arranged in parallel to the water tank, and pressure sensors arranged on two ends of the compressor; and the protecting unit sends out an alarm or carries out protection operation according to a detection result of the signal measuring unit.

The invention discloses a technological method for improving the strength of preheated pellets in a grate-rotary kiln. In iron concentrates, the content of the iron concentrates with the grain size being -200 meshes is 80% or above, and the iron concentrates with the grain size being -325 meshes is 60%-80%; the specific surface area of the iron concentrates reaches 1500-1900 cm<2>/g or above; thegrain composition of raw materials stabilizes at no more than 0.074 mm, and the fluctuation range is no more than +/-1.5%; and the moisture content of crude pellet is 7.5%-8.0%. The grate-rotary kilnhas the technological parameters that the drying second-stage temperature is 355-365 DEG C; the preheating first-stage temperature is 570-580 DEG C; the preheating second-stage temperature is 990-1010DEG C; and the machine speed is 1.5-2.5 m/min. According to the technological method, the raw materials, the pelletizing technological parameters and the technological parameters of the grate-rotarykiln are controlled, by optimizing the technological conditions, the strength of the preheated pellets in the grate-rotary kiln can be improved, the strength of finished pellets can also meet the blast-furnace smelting requirement, and the economic benefits are considerable.

Cryopreservation method of cranoglanis bouderius seminal fluid and diluent thereof

The invention discloses a preserved diluent of cranoglanis bouderius seminal fluid and a cryopreservation method of the cranoglanis bouderius seminal fluid. The preserved diluent is prepared from sugar, sodium salt, potassium salt, calcium salt, tyrosine, glycine, distilled water and an anti-freezing agent-dimethyl sulfoxide. The cryopreservation method comprises the following steps: selecting good male parent fish meeting the conditions to carry out seminal fluid collection, preserving in the preserved diluent in which neomycin sulfate and streptomycin are added, adopting a cooling rate which is -10.5 DEG C/30 seconds, and putting the seminal fluid in liquid nitrogen for cryopreservation after reaching -150 DEG C; when unfreezing and recovering are needed, taking out the cyropreserved cranoglanis bouderius seminal fluid, adding a PBS (Phosphate Buffer Solution) of which the volume percentage is 0.65 to 0.7 percent as an unfreezing solution, and putting the cranoglanis bouderius seminal fluid in a water bath of which the temperature is 32 to 40 DEG C for rapid unfreezing and recovering. According to the technology disclosed by the invention, the durability of preservation time of the cranoglanis bouderius seminal fluid can be ensured, the protection effect of the seminal fluid is good, and sperms after preservation are high in survival rate and good in vitality.

Constant current-compensating solar LED street lamp

The invention discloses a constant current-compensating solar LED street lamp. The constant current-compensating solar LED street lamp comprises a photosensitive sensing circuit, a PWM switching circuit, a storage battery pack circuit and a compensating circuit, wherein the photosensitive sensing circuit is used for generating a switching signal of the LED street lamp according to the intensity of ambient light; the PWM switching circuit is used for performing constant-current driving control on the LED street lamp so as to meet a road illuminating requirement; the storage battery pack circuit is used for converting solar energy into electric energy needed by the LED street lamp during working; the compensating circuit is used for performing temperature and constant current compensation on the LED street lamp; switching between an alternating current power supply and the storage battery pack circuit is controlled by a control module in an interlocking manner; the control module is further used for controlling the PWM switching circuit and the compensating circuit in a cooperating manner so as to output constant current to the LED street lamp. The LED street lamp can make full use of the solar energy, can automatic turn on or off, has higher light-emitting efficiency, is more stable in illuminance, better in illuminating effect and longer in service life, and can bring considerable economic and practical values.
